After a very frantic March, April seems quiet in comparison, but there are still some excellent festivals and meets this month.



Just one weekend festival (that we know about) this month, Steamers & Scallywags at the National Emergency Museum, Sheffield. This features 
Captain of the Lost Waves and The Cogkneys on Saturday and Madam Misfit and Kitten Von Mew​​ on the Sunday.



But not to fear, there are excellent one day events this month too: Steampunk Sunday at the National Waterways Museum, and Return to The Wye at Chepstow, with music from Jessica Law and the Outlaws during the day and then in the evening compère Major Blunder, Lady Violet Hugh and Rogora Khart.

Those Magnificent Men in Their Flying Machines!

The Misfit Squadron

A series of books reimagining a steampunk WWII

Image description

The first book in the series, which, let's face it, is a very good place to start is "The Battle Over Britain".

"The Second Great War is going poorly for the Kingdom of Britain - the British Isles are under siege and the only thing standing between the all-conquering Prussian army and victory is a thin strip of blue water and the gallant men and women of the Royal Aviator Corps."



"Aviator Sergeant Gwen Stone is one of those women, but almost as soon as she begins her fight against the Prussian air force, Die Fliegertruppe, she is stripped of her wings and imprisoned in disgrace for illegally modifying her aircraft."



"As the battle over the skies of Britain progresses and it looks like the Prussians are going to be as dominant in the air as they were on the fields of the continent, the hopes of the beleaguered nation come to rest firmly on the shoulders of Misfit Squadron, an elite group of pilots who don’t always pay strict attention to military discipline, and Gwen is given a chance to redeem herself by joining them."

Image description

The Misfit Squadron series
of books are written by
Simon Brading – an actor,
a voiceover artist, a black belt in various martial arts
and an ex-ballet dancer!

If you like the first book, then there are a total of ten in the whole series, and you can find them on Amazon and other online book shops in paperback and Kindle format.

The Regatta is a new album from the Littmus Steam Band that tells the story of the Great Regatta that happened in Australia in the 19th Century. A race from Sydney over the Blue Mountains across the border and finishing up in Melbourne by steampunk airships.

Out last month, Professor Elemental Meets The Bonzo Dog Band is a new mash-up album from Professor Elemental. It features samples from that very steampunk, bonkers 60s group The Bonzo Dog Doodah Band - a big influence on the Prof. 
It was created for, and only available on, Bandcamp.

Silk And Filth Review

Recently released, Silk And Filth is the latest album from Sunday Driver. It's been three years since the last album, and I for one, was eagerly awaiting this release.

And…it does not disappoint. It is a wonderful mix of complex, layered, melodic songs that are both unique and easy to enjoy.



This seems to me to be a more sophisticated Sunday Driver with beautiful tracks like Devils, edgier tracks like The Death of John Company, haunting instrumentals (Malice Scourge) and wonderful upbeat tracks like Bank Job and Les Amoureuses. There's even a bit of reggae influence in there!



Thoroughly recommended.

In 1968, the Bonzo Dog Doo Dah Band became the resident house band on the sketch comedy show Do Not Adjust Your Set. The show featured Eric Idle, Terry Jones, and Michael Palin, all of whom went on to form the comedy troupe Monty Python's Flying Circus. The Bonzo Dog Doo Dah Band was named after a cartoon character named Bonzo the Dog. Bonzo was created in the 1920s by George Studdy and became very popular in Britain over the years.
